The Woodlands, Texas-based Anadarko Petroleum Corp. announced that it hit Pliocene oil pay at the first appraisal test of the company’s 2013 Phobos discovery. The #2 OCS G27779 is on Sigsbee Escarpment Block 39 and encountered more than 90 net ft of high-quality oil pay in a reservoir similar to the nearby Lucius Field. According to the company, the secondary accumulation was present in the Phobos discovery well and will be evaluated for tieback to the Lucius facility on Keathley Canyon Block 875. Anadarko is drilling ahead to the primary objective in Lower Tertiary-aged reservoirs. The 2013 Phobos find was the first-ever oil discovery in the Sigsbee Escarpment area. Drilled to 28,675 ft, #1 (BP2) OCS G27779 encountered about 250 net ft of high-quality oil pay in Lower Tertiary-aged reservoirs.
